Diamondbacks option struggling Shelby Miller to Reno

PHOENIX (AP) - The Arizona Diamondbacks have optioned struggling pitcher Shelby Miller to the Triple-A Reno Aces of the Pacific Coast League.

Miller has been a major disappointment after the Diamondbacks got him in an offseason trade with Atlanta for outfielder Ender Inciarte and two of their top prospects.

Miller is 2-9 with a 7.14 ERA. He has been on the disabled list and worked in the minors to find his form. After some progress, Miller had another rough night last week in a 13-6 home loss to San Diego. After blanking the Padres for three innings, he gave up five runs in the fourth when Arizona had a 4-0 lead.
